Output ec2062d5893120e2a4f7a0f33273627a89c73298f26e70a50e979e678e944729:0

value
3075770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c32dcea9dd1ad6c0a0897063125a889f0b104068 OP_EQUAL
address
3KV2ZhLTgK7czn23u9KyS7KHVGwfWyFYS5
transaction
ec2062d5893120e2a4f7a0f33273627a89c73298f26e70a50e979e678e944729
spent
true